Power Your Service Business with WePro

Power Your Service Business with WePro

Join hundreds of teams automating their success stories.

Industries We serveHouse Cleaning

House Cleaning Software built for busy cleaning teams

WePro keeps your cleaning jobs organized from the first call to payment. Schedule cleanings fast, dispatch the right crew, track work in progress, and send invoices without bouncing between texts, spreadsheets, and sticky notes.

Power Your Service Business with WePro

Power Your Service Business with WePro

Join hundreds of teams automating their success stories.

WePro Dispatching Image 1
WePro Black Icon

Send the right cleaner to the right home with dispatch, routing, and live job status.

WePro Green Icon

Keep customers in the loop with automated updates and appointment reminders

Build the day in minutes with drag-and-drop scheduling and crew availability

WePro GPS Tracking Image 1

Schedule cleanings without the back-and-forth

House cleaning runs on the calendar. When schedules live in texts, paper planners, or separate tools, small changes create big problems. A late start, a call-out, or one add-on service can throw off the whole day.

WePro is house cleaning scheduling software that helps your office team build a clean, realistic schedule. Set job durations, assign crews, and see the day at a glance with job scheduling. When something changes, you can adjust the schedule quickly and keep the team moving with dispatching.

Cleaning companies also need repeatable routines. With recurring clean scheduling, you can set weekly, bi-weekly, or monthly visits and keep the same customer on the same rhythm. It’s easier to plan staffing and reduces last-minute gaps.

Cleaning team scheduling that matches real operations

Most cleaning businesses dispatch in teams, not solo techs. WePro supports cleaning team scheduling so you can assign the right pair or crew to each home, based on availability and workload. You can also plan for travel time and avoid stacking jobs too tight with team based job scheduling.

For one-time deep cleans, move-outs, and post-construction work, the scope can vary a lot. WePro helps you schedule the right window for the job so your team is not rushed and your next customer is not left waiting, supported by smart dispatching and real time job tracking.

  • Build schedules by crew, not just by individual
  • Set recurring visits without re-entering the same job every time
  • Adjust quickly when a customer reschedules or a cleaner calls out
  • Add service time for extras like inside oven, fridge, or windows
  • Keep the day realistic with travel-aware planning

Power Your Service Business with WePro

Power Your Service Business with WePro

Join hundreds of teams automating their success stories.

Smarter teams run on WePro
WePro Popup Photo

Dispatch, routing, and job tracking for cleaner handoffs

A cleaning schedule is only half the battle. The real stress starts when the first job runs long, a customer asks to change the entry method, or the team can’t find the gate code. WePro keeps the office and field aligned so you can respond fast.

Use Dispatching to assign jobs and send details to the crew. Keep addresses, entry notes, supplies needed, and customer preferences attached to the job. When the team is on the way, on site, or finished, status updates create clear visibility for the office.

With cleaning job tracking, you can see what’s happening without calling every crew. That helps you answer customer questions, manage break coverage, and prevent the end-of-day pileup that leads to overtime and missed appointments.

Better customer communication, fewer missed visits

House cleaning customers care about timing and trust. WePro helps you send the right message at the right moment, including appointment reminders and arrival updates. When customers know what to expect, you get fewer “Where are you?” calls and fewer no-entry surprises.

If calls are part of your workflow, features like Call masking and Call recordings help protect your customer relationships and keep context when you need to review a conversation. Your office can also track which phone calls turn into booked work using Call source tracking.

Power Your Service Business with WePro

Power Your Service Business with WePro

Join hundreds of teams automating their success stories.

WePro Call Recording Image

Quotes, invoices, and payments that match how cleaning is sold

Cleaning pricing changes based on size, condition, add-ons, and frequency. WePro helps your team create clear, easy to approve estimates. You can standardize common services and keep notes that explain what’s included.

Once the job is done, turn it into an invoice without retyping details. As house cleaning invoicing software, WePro helps you bill accurately for recurring plans, one-time deep cleans, and add-on work. That means fewer billing questions and less time chasing down what was promised.

Getting paid should not depend on end-of-week paperwork. With billing and payments workflows in one place, your office can request payment as soon as the job is complete and keep a clear record of what’s paid and what’s still open.

Stay organized with a house cleaning service CRM

Cleaning companies grow faster when customer details don’t live in one person’s head. WePro works as a practical field services management software for day-to-day operations. Store contact info, service address, notes, preferences, and job history so any team member can help the customer.

This is especially helpful when you manage multiple properties for one client, like a main home plus a vacation rental. Your team can keep instructions, access details, and visit cadence organized by location, with clear job tracking and streamlined dispatching.

Power Your Service Business with WePro

Power Your Service Business with WePro

Join hundreds of teams automating their success stories.

Run a tighter cleaning operation with work orders that don’t get lost

A cleaning job has a lot of small details that matter. Entry instructions, pets, supplies, special requests, and do not touch items can make or break the visit. WePro acts as work order software for cleaning teams so every job has a clear plan, not a vague note.

Each work order can include:

  • Scope of work standard clean, deep clean, move-out, post-construction
  • Add-ons inside cabinets, laundry, interior windows
  • Customer notes alarm, gate code, parking, areas to avoid
  • Internal notes for the crew priority rooms, time constraints

When those details live on the job, you reduce repeat calls, reduce mistakes, and make it easier to onboard new cleaners.

Keep crews aligned with the office, without constant calls

A dispatcher or office manager needs quick answers: Who is running late? Which team can take an add-on? What’s the next stop? WePro gives you a shared view of the day so you don’t have to manage by phone.

Use GPS Tracking and Jobs Tracking status updates to:

  • Confirm crews arrived on time
  • Reassign work when a job runs long
  • Route a nearby team to handle a last-minute request
  • Keep the schedule accurate for the rest of the day

This visibility is useful even if you run a small operation. It helps you make decisions based on what’s happening now, not what was planned at 8 a.m.

Standardize service packages without boxing yourself in

Cleaning companies often sell a few core packages, then customize with add-ons. WePro lets you keep services consistent while still adjusting to the real home and the real request.

Here’s a simple way teams use WePro to keep pricing and scope clear:

Cleaning typeWhat you standardizeWhat you keep flexible
Recurring standard cleanBase checklist, expected time windowAdd-ons, priority rooms
Deep cleanRoom-by-room baseline, notes templateCondition-based effort, extra focus areas
Move-out cleanIncluded items, utility access notesAppliances, heavy buildup, tight timelines
Post-constructionDust control steps, disposal notesExtra passes, stain spot work

This structure helps your office quote faster and helps crews know what done looks like.

Manage repeat customers and recurring revenue with less manual work

Recurring clients are the backbone of many cleaning businesses, but they are also the easiest to mess up when schedules are handled manually. With recurring clean scheduling, you can keep long-term clients on track and reduce accidental gaps.

WePro supports the everyday tasks that come with recurring work:

  • Skip or move a visit when the client travels
  • Add seasonal add-ons like interior windows
  • Keep the same crew assigned for consistency
  • Track notes that change over time new pet, new alarm code, remodel

When your recurring schedule is reliable, your team can plan staffing and supplies with fewer surprises.

Track performance and pay fairly with clear job records

Cleaning teams often have different pay structures, hourly, per job, or performance-based. WePro supports Commissions Management so you can tie compensation to completed work without messy spreadsheets.

Because jobs, services, and totals are captured in one system, you can review:

  • Work completed by crew or cleaner
  • Add-ons sold and completed
  • Rework patterns tied to certain job types
  • Revenue and job volume trends using Statistics & Reports

This helps owners and managers make practical changes, like adjusting job durations, rebalancing territories, or updating service checklists.

Keep supplies under control across multiple crews

Running out of the right supplies slows the day down. Overbuying ties up cash and fills your storage. If you manage inventory for crews, Inventory Management in WePro helps you track what you have and what’s being used.

Common use cases include:

  • Restocking kits for each crew
  • Tracking consumables like microfiber cloths, trash bags, and solutions
  • Noting job-specific supply needs for deep cleans or move-outs

A house cleaning software setup that supports how you actually work

WePro is built for home service teams that need speed and clarity. If you run a maid service with repeat visits, multiple crews, and a busy phone line, WePro helps you stay organized without slowing down.

Use WePro as your maid service software to bring Job Scheduling, Dispatching, Communications, job tracking, and Invoicing together in one workflow. The result is a day that’s easier to manage, for the office, the cleaners, and the customer.

Let WePro handle dispatch, updates & payments so your team can finish more jobs with less back & forth.

Power Your Service Business with WePro

Power Your Service Business with WePro

Join hundreds of teams automating their success stories.

Got questions?
We have answers

Here are quick answers about scheduling, communication, billing, reporting, and getting started with WePro.

House cleaning software keeps scheduling, dispatching, customer details, job notes, and billing in one system. For a busy maid service, that means fewer spreadsheets and fewer missed handoffs between the office and the field. WePro helps teams assign the right cleaner, track job status, message customers, and send invoices and payment links after the job.
Recurring clean scheduling lets you set a repeating cadence (weekly, biweekly, monthly) and keep the same time window, crew, and service type when possible. In WePro, you can build a schedule that repeats, then adjust exceptions like holidays, lockout dates, or one-time add-ons without rebuilding everything each time.
Yes. Cleaning team scheduling is common when you need two-person or three-person crews for deep cleans, move-outs, or larger homes. WePro helps the office assign multiple team members to a single job, share the same job details and checklist expectations, and see availability so you don’t overbook a cleaner across overlapping appointments.
A house cleaning service CRM keeps customer records organized: addresses, gate codes, pet notes, preferred products, service history, and communication logs. In WePro, office staff can pull up a customer profile quickly when they call, see past clean details, and keep notes that help cleaners deliver consistent results without relying on memory or paper files.
Consistent appointment reminders and clear arrival windows reduce back-and-forth calls. WePro can send automated messages to confirm upcoming visits, share arrival timing, and notify customers when the team is on the way. For recurring clients, reminders also help prevent “I forgot you were coming today” issues and improve access readiness.
A house cleaning service CRM keeps customer records organized: addresses, gate codes, pet notes, preferred products, service history, and communication logs. In WePro, office staff can pull up a customer profile quickly when they call, see past clean details, and keep notes that help cleaners deliver consistent results without relying on memory or paper files.
Yes. Consistency is easier when every job has clear instructions and repeatable steps. In WePro, you can attach job notes, room-by-room expectations, and checklists to work orders so the field team knows what “standard clean” vs. “deep clean” includes. This reduces missed tasks and makes quality checks simpler for supervisors.
After the team finishes, the office typically needs to close out the work, confirm any add-ons, and collect payment. House cleaning invoicing software like WePro helps generate invoices tied to the completed job, apply taxes or fees as needed, and send the invoice to the customer. Payment status stays connected to the job record for cleaner follow-up.
Can WePro support work order software needs for move-out cleans and one-time deep cleans?
Office managers often need to spot patterns like which days book up fastest, which services take longer, and where travel time is hurting capacity. WePro reporting helps you review job volume, completion trends, and team workload so you can adjust cleaning team scheduling, set more realistic time windows, and plan hiring or shift changes based on actual operations.
Still have questions?

Our Recent Blog Updates